For the past 100 years, Midway has been a place where high expectations set the stage for optimal learning. Every student who attends the school experiences success, which has resulted in generations of committed stakeholders and a long-standing reputation for academic excellence.
The staff functions as a family who demonstrates genuine concern for one another and work collaboratively and tirelessly to serve the students in their care. The school's rich history and deep community roots make this school a special place to work and learn. An unusually strong partnership exists within the school to home community as many parents and teachers were once Midway students themselves.
Through the implementation of a student-centered teaching model, Midway continues to be a school where young people perform at optimal levels and exceed all local, state, and federal benchmarks. Midway is a school where every stakeholder is committed to ensuring that learning is relevant and transferable beyond the classroom walls and that every student every day receives the education of a lifetime.
